In this episode, we head to the world-renowned Paragon Restaurant in Kozhikode, ranked 11th on Taste Atlas’s list of the most iconic restaurants globally! We kick off with the classic Kerala combo of appam and chicken stew – the appam was light and fluffy, perfectly complementing the sweet yet spicy stew.
Next up was the beef curry, a mix of tender and chewy pieces, but the flavor still hit the mark. Finally, we dive into their famed mutton biryani, where every grain bursts with flavor, and the meat is soft and juicy. However, the excess oil left a heavy layer towards the end, slightly diminishing the experience. Overall, Paragon lived up to its legendary status!
